I need reliable support handling every aspect of our customer-data intake. The work revolves around transferring, updating, and verifying records that arrive as Excel spreadsheets, scanned paper documents, or information captured through online forms.
You’ll work primarily in Microsoft Excel to clean and normalise each batch, then move the validated records into our database management system, cross-checking for duplicates and completeness before you sign them off. Accuracy is critical because these entries feed directly into our customer-facing tools and reporting dashboards, so I expect a careful eye for detail as well as the discipline to maintain consistent naming conventions and field formats.
Turnaround time matters: once a file or scan is shared, I’d like it entered and confirmed within 24 hours on weekdays. To help track progress, a short activity log noting the date, source file, and any issues flagged will accompany each upload.
Deliverables
• All customer records correctly entered and timestamped in the database
• Cleaned source spreadsheets returned with any corrections highlighted
• A brief error / exception log for entries that could not be validated
If you are comfortable juggling spreadsheets, scanned pages, and database screens while keeping error rates close to zero, this should be a smooth, ongoing arrangement.
